Ultan of the Shell Skills
Under The Skin
Attacks 1 enemy 2 times. Each hit has a 30% chance of placing a 60% [Decrease DEF] debuff for 2 turns. Each hit will also ignore 50% of the target’s RES if Oella is on the same team. If the target is under an [Increase DEF] buff, each hit has an 80% chance of removing it. This effect cannot be resisted.
Level 2: Damage +10%
Level 3: Buff/Debuff Chance +10%
Level 4: Buff/Debuff Chance +10%
Damage Multiplier: 1.6 ATK
Resurging Reversal (Cooldown: 4 turns)
Removes all debuffs from this Champion. Heals this Champion by 20% of their MAX HP for each debuff removed. Then, place a [Shield] buff on this Champion for 2 turns. The value of the [Shield] is equal to any surplus heal from this skill. Finally, attacks 1 enemy. Will ignore [Shield] buffs. Damage increases by 20% for each debuff removed by this skill.
Level 2: Damage +10%
Level 3: Damage +10%
Level 4: Damage +10%
Level 5: Cooldown -1
Damage Multiplier: 5 ATK
Somnolence Spores (Cooldown: 5 turns)
Attack all enemies. Has a 100% chance of placing a [Sleep] debuff for 1 turn. Will ignore 50% of the target’s RES if Oella is on the same team. Fills this Champion’s Turn Meter by 15% whenever a [Sleep] debuff is placed by this skill expires.
Level 2: Damage +10%
Level 3: Damage +10%
Level 4: Cooldown -1
Damage Multiplier: 3.6 ATK
Metabolism (Passive)
Has a 15% chance of decreasing the cooldown of one of this Champion’s skills by 1 turn every time they are healed by a [Continuous Heal] buff. The chance increases to 30% if Oella is on the same team.
Aura
Increases Ally ATK in all Battles by 30%.

Ultan of the Shell Storyline
The tale of the Dark Elf, Ultan of the Shell, and Oella, a Fae queen, began in the forlorn years following the Scouring of the Great Grove. Disillusioned with his own kind’s cruelty and lust for power, Ultan fled the gloomy eaves of Durham Forest and searched for a new purpose. Years of travel led him to the far east of Peltas, where a familiar sight awaited: an ancient woodland full of mysteries and dangers.
Mesmerized, Ultan ventured deeper into Mistwood. Slowly, cautiously, he explored the strange energy that permeated the forest and all who dwelt in it. The Rhythm, the Sylvan Elves he met called it. It was beautiful.
By chance or fate, Ultan’s pass crossed that of a radiant Fae within days of arrival. Oella felt the stranger’s sorrow, and where many of her kind would have expelled him or worse, she approached Ultan peacefully. The two conversed for a while, each seeking a greater understanding of the other. A queen among her kind, Oella was wise and charming and beloved by many, but it was her passion and love of life that captivated Ultan’s heart and inspired him to seek her out again and again.
Ultan’s curiosity amused Oella, and she humored him with a handful of chance meetings. She learned that he was sagacious in his own right, kind-hearted, and determined to prove himself worthy of Mistwood. She was even more surprised by how driven he was to learn and master the ways of her kind. This was a daunting task even for Sylvan Elves and nigh-impossible for an outsider. Yet Ultan persisted.
As decades passed, the pair’s curiosity in one another evolved into trust and respect, then turned to friendship. Over time, this became love. The other Fair Folk disapproved. Oella cared not – she inducted Ultan into her court as her knight and champion.
Many ventures together led the lovers to the charred remnants of the Great Grove itself. There, Oella and her handmaidens sought to find the source of lingering corruption and a way to heal it. But all they found was death. Twisted monstrosities, maddened Fae and Sylvans, assailed them on all sides.
Oella’s handmaidens would have surely perished were it not for Ultan’s courage and skill. Heavily outnumbered, he fought with the ferocity of a dozen warriors and bought the queen’s retinue time to withdraw. His injuries were grievous, and he would not have lived were it not for a miracle born from Oella’s love. She held Ultan and poured her very essence into his terrible wounds. It was an act guided by desperation and instinct in equal measure, and it bound their spirits together. Ultan awoke soon after, changed. Fae magic flowed through his veins. He could feel its power, and to his joy, he felt closer to Oella than he ever imagined possible.
Upon their return, Oella named Ultan as her consort – a faithful friend and ally to rule by her side. His bravery and sacrifice had earned him a modicum of respect among the Fae, but it may be many centuries still before the Fair Folk accept Ultan as one of their own.
Ultan of the Shell Review
Ultan of the Shell is a Legendary Attack Spirit affinity champion from the Dark Elves faction in Raid Shadow Legends. Once a fierce fighter battling to save the Mistwood, he now serves as a faithful companion to Oella in the Sylvan Watchers court. Both Ultan and Oella arrived in this game at the February 2023 Valentine’s Fusion event.
One of Ultan’s key strengths is his ability to pair well with Oella. His A1 ability has a 50% chance of placing a 60% Decrease in Defense debuff on a target, which will ignore 50% of RES if Oella is also on the team. This makes it easier to target high-resist arena champions or bosses, such as Sorath The Frost Spider, with less-intensive Accuracy stats.
Ultan’s A2 is a self-sustaining ability that removes all debuffs on himself and heals him for 20% of his MAX HP for each debuff removed. This can result in a huge heal, which is then followed by a shield buff based on any excess healing. He also performs a single-target attack that ignores shield buffs and increases in damage based on the number of debuffs he cleanses with this ability.
His A3 is an area-of-effect attack that places a 100% chance of sleep on all enemies, ignoring 50% of the targets’ resistance if Oella is also on the team. This makes Ultan a valuable crowd-control asset for setting up other ally abilities, controlling waves in PVE, or putting the Sand Devil to sleep. Moreover, he fills his turn meter by 15% for each sleep debuff that expires, with a potential of up to 75% in PVE waves or 60% in arena battles if all enemies are affected.
Finally, Ultan’s passive ability gives him a 15% chance of reducing the cooldown of one of his skills each time he is healed by a continuous heal buff, which Oella or other allies can provide. When he and Oella team up on the same squad, this chance is increased to 30%, making them an even more desirable pairing.
